Agricultural data for the Central African Republic compiled by the UN's Food and Agriculture Organization and published by the World Bank Group. The dataset includes measures of agricultural inputs, outputs, and productivity, focusing on rural areas where agriculture is the main source of income. It was last updated on 2026-04-27.
